Just looking to get a Healy that's driveable at weekends and can be fixed up slowly without a) breaking the bank and b) spending my life underneath it.

What kind of price range am I looking at?
 
Okay...I hear you...what a Sprite or a Big Healey...quite a variance in pricing...you could mostly like get a driver Sprite in the $1500-2000 range (needs work)...and a Big Healey in the $12-15,000 (needs work) ranges...those are the low-side of things...good luck...

Remember one man's trash can be another man's treasure.... /ubbthreads/images/graemlins/crazyeyes.gif
 
Appreciate the information. I was (unfortunately for my wallet) referring to a big Healy. I used to mess about with all kind of UK cars when I grew up in the UK. Now I've got a hankering to mess with them all over again.
 
Depending on year and condition...a reasonably good shape Big Healey will cost you around $15-25,000 US...the lower-end being the fixer-upper...high end cars go higher...I've seen lots of real nice cars in the mid to lower $20,000 range... /ubbthreads/images/graemlins/thumbsup.gif

Well, with the big Healey you've picked (for a variety of reasons) one of the more expensive British cars to 'mess with'. I hope the Healey guys don't mind my saying this here -- but the TRs IMO offer a lot of great British car enjoyment and still change hands for very modest sums.

This is not meant to malign Healeys... but a lot of folks got priced out of Healey market in recent years and he did say he has messed with all kinds of British cars.
